C# 클래스 Rubber.DSL.FacetFactory

파일 보기 프로젝트 열기: stephenpope/Rubber

공개 메소드들

메소드 설명
DateHistogramFacet ( string facetName ) : DateHistogramFacetBuilder
FilterFacet ( string facetName ) : FilterFacetBuilder
FilterFacet ( string facetName, IFilterBuilder filter ) : FilterFacetBuilder
GeoDistanceFacet ( string facetName ) : GeoDistanceFacetBuilder
HistogramFacet ( string facetName ) : HistogramFacetBuilder
HistogramScriptFacet ( string facetName ) : HistogramScriptFacetBuilder
QueryFacet ( string facetName ) : QueryFacetBuilder
QueryFacet ( string facetName, IQueryBuilder query ) : QueryFacetBuilder
RangeFacet ( string facetName ) : RangeFacetBuilder
RangeScriptFacet ( string facetName ) : RangeScriptFacetBuilder
StatisticalFacet ( string facetName ) : StatisticalFacetBuilder
StatisticalScriptFacet ( string facetName ) : StatisticalScriptFacetBuilder
TermsFacet ( string facetName ) : TermsFacetBuilder
TermsStatsFacet ( string facetName ) : TermsStatsFacetBuilder

메소드 상세

DateHistogramFacet() 공개 정적인 메소드

public static DateHistogramFacet ( string facetName ) : DateHistogramFacetBuilder
facetName string
리턴 Rubber.DSL.Facet.DateHistogramFacetBuilder

FilterFacet() 공개 정적인 메소드

public static FilterFacet ( string facetName ) : FilterFacetBuilder
facetName string
리턴 Rubber.DSL.Facet.FilterFacetBuilder

FilterFacet() 공개 정적인 메소드

public static FilterFacet ( string facetName, IFilterBuilder filter ) : FilterFacetBuilder
facetName string
filter IFilterBuilder
리턴 Rubber.DSL.Facet.FilterFacetBuilder

GeoDistanceFacet() 공개 정적인 메소드

public static GeoDistanceFacet ( string facetName ) : GeoDistanceFacetBuilder
facetName string
리턴 Rubber.DSL.Facet.GeoDistanceFacetBuilder

HistogramFacet() 공개 정적인 메소드

public static HistogramFacet ( string facetName ) : HistogramFacetBuilder
facetName string
리턴 Rubber.DSL.Facet.HistogramFacetBuilder

HistogramScriptFacet() 공개 정적인 메소드

public static HistogramScriptFacet ( string facetName ) : HistogramScriptFacetBuilder
facetName string
리턴 Rubber.DSL.Facet.HistogramScriptFacetBuilder

QueryFacet() 공개 정적인 메소드

public static QueryFacet ( string facetName ) : QueryFacetBuilder
facetName string
리턴 Rubber.DSL.Facet.QueryFacetBuilder

QueryFacet() 공개 정적인 메소드

public static QueryFacet ( string facetName, IQueryBuilder query ) : QueryFacetBuilder
facetName string
query IQueryBuilder
리턴 Rubber.DSL.Facet.QueryFacetBuilder

RangeFacet() 공개 정적인 메소드

public static RangeFacet ( string facetName ) : RangeFacetBuilder
facetName string
리턴 Rubber.DSL.Facet.RangeFacetBuilder

RangeScriptFacet() 공개 정적인 메소드

public static RangeScriptFacet ( string facetName ) : RangeScriptFacetBuilder
facetName string
리턴 Rubber.DSL.Facet.RangeScriptFacetBuilder

StatisticalFacet() 공개 정적인 메소드

public static StatisticalFacet ( string facetName ) : StatisticalFacetBuilder
facetName string
리턴 Rubber.DSL.Facet.StatisticalFacetBuilder

StatisticalScriptFacet() 공개 정적인 메소드

public static StatisticalScriptFacet ( string facetName ) : StatisticalScriptFacetBuilder
facetName string
리턴 Rubber.DSL.Facet.StatisticalScriptFacetBuilder

TermsFacet() 공개 정적인 메소드

public static TermsFacet ( string facetName ) : TermsFacetBuilder
facetName string
리턴 Rubber.DSL.Facet.TermsFacetBuilder

TermsStatsFacet() 공개 정적인 메소드

public static TermsStatsFacet ( string facetName ) : TermsStatsFacetBuilder
facetName string
리턴 Rubber.DSL.Facet.TermsStatsFacetBuilder